The Armenian Cultural Days kicked off at the Mutianyu section of the Great Wall in Beijing on October 2. Exhibitions aimed at getting to know Armenian culture will be held in various cities of China in 2025. 

The event was organized by the Armenian-Chinese Partnership Center and the Chinese Great Wall Mutianyu tourism agency, with the support of the Armenian Embassy in China. 

Armenia's consul to China, Misak Balayan, also attended the opening ceremony.

During the opening, Armenian songs and music, as well as traditional Armenian costumes were presented to the guests and tourists.

This is the first time that Armenian culture has been presented in the area of the Great Wall of China where more than 50,000 tourist visits were made every day as China celebrated its National Day, the 75th anniversary of the founding of the People's Republic of China.

Tourists were offered the opportunity to get familiarized with Armenian culture, art, and tourist attractions in a closed spacious pavilion.

The pavilion presented the works of Armenian painters as well as Armenian souvenirs, samples of carpet art, Armenian tourism and wine-making companies, and Armenian products.
